Attorney General Pam Bondi announces a historic $50 million reward for information leading to the arrest of Venezuelan President Nicolas Maduro. The DOJ says Maduro works with major cartels, smuggling drugs and illegal aliens into the U.S., with 30 tons of cocaine already seized. Under President Trump’s leadership, the bounty has doubled, and authorities vow he will face justice for his crimes against Americans.
